Subject: [PATCH net-next,v3 02/12] net/mlx5e: support for two independent packet edit actions
Date: Wed, 21 Nov 2018 03:51:22 +0100 [thread overview]
Message-ID: <20181121025132.14305-3-pablo@netfilter.org> (raw)
In-Reply-To: <20181121025132.14305-1-pablo@netfilter.org>
This patch adds pedit_headers_action structure to store the result of
parsing tc pedit actions. Then, it calls alloc_tc_pedit_action() to
populate the mlx5e hardware intermediate representation once all actions
have been parsed.
This patch comes in preparation for the new flow_action infrastructure,
where each packet mangling comes in an separated action, ie. not packed
as in tc pedit.

drivers/net/ethernet/mellanox/mlx5/core/en_tc.c | 81 ++++++++++++++++++-------
1 file changed, 59 insertions(+), 22 deletions(-)
diff --git a/drivers/net/ethernet/mellanox/mlx5/core/en_tc.c b/drivers/net/ethernet/mellanox/mlx5/core/en_tc.c
index 6a22f7f22890..2645e5d1e790 100644
--- a/drivers/net/ethernet/mellanox/mlx5/core/en_tc.c
+++ b/drivers/net/ethernet/mellanox/mlx5/core/en_tc.c
@@ -1748,6 +1748,12 @@ struct pedit_headers {
struct udphdr udp;
};
+struct pedit_headers_action {
+ struct pedit_headers vals;
+ struct pedit_headers masks;
+ u32 pedits;
+};
+
static int pedit_header_offsets[] = {
[TCA_PEDIT_KEY_EX_HDR_TYPE_ETH] = offsetof(struct pedit_headers, eth),
[TCA_PEDIT_KEY_EX_HDR_TYPE_IP4] = offsetof(struct pedit_headers, ip4),
@@ -1759,16 +1765,15 @@ static int pedit_header_offsets[] = {
#define pedit_header(_ph, _htype) ((void *)(_ph) + pedit_header_offsets[_htype])
static int set_pedit_val(u8 hdr_type, u32 mask, u32 val, u32 offset,
- struct pedit_headers *masks,
- struct pedit_headers *vals)
+ struct pedit_headers_action *hdrs)
{
u32 *curr_pmask, *curr_pval;
if (hdr_type >= __PEDIT_HDR_TYPE_MAX)
goto out_err;
- curr_pmask = (u32 *)(pedit_header(masks, hdr_type) + offset);
- curr_pval = (u32 *)(pedit_header(vals, hdr_type) + offset);
+ curr_pmask = (u32 *)(pedit_header(&hdrs->masks, hdr_type) + offset);
+ curr_pval = (u32 *)(pedit_header(&hdrs->vals, hdr_type) + offset);
if (*curr_pmask & mask) /* disallow acting twice on the same location */
goto out_err;
@@ -1824,8 +1829,7 @@ static struct mlx5_fields fields[] = {
* max from the SW pedit action. On success, it says how many HW actions were
* actually parsed.
*/
-static int offload_pedit_fields(struct pedit_headers *masks,
- struct pedit_headers *vals,
+static int offload_pedit_fields(struct pedit_headers_action *hdrs,
struct mlx5e_tc_flow_parse_attr *parse_attr,
struct netlink_ext_ack *extack)
{
@@ -1840,10 +1844,10 @@ static int offload_pedit_fields(struct pedit_headers *masks,
__be16 mask_be16;
void *action;
- set_masks = &masks[TCA_PEDIT_KEY_EX_CMD_SET];
- add_masks = &masks[TCA_PEDIT_KEY_EX_CMD_ADD];
- set_vals = &vals[TCA_PEDIT_KEY_EX_CMD_SET];
- add_vals = &vals[TCA_PEDIT_KEY_EX_CMD_ADD];
+ set_masks = &hdrs[TCA_PEDIT_KEY_EX_CMD_SET].masks;
+ add_masks = &hdrs[TCA_PEDIT_KEY_EX_CMD_ADD].masks;
+ set_vals = &hdrs[TCA_PEDIT_KEY_EX_CMD_SET].vals;
+ add_vals = &hdrs[TCA_PEDIT_KEY_EX_CMD_ADD].vals;
action_size = MLX5_UN_SZ_BYTES(set_action_in_add_action_in_auto);
action = parse_attr->mod_hdr_actions;
@@ -1939,12 +1943,14 @@ static int offload_pedit_fields(struct pedit_headers *masks,
}
static int alloc_mod_hdr_actions(struct mlx5e_priv *priv,
- const struct tc_action *a, int namespace,
+ struct pedit_headers_action *hdrs,
+ int namespace,
struct mlx5e_tc_flow_parse_attr *parse_attr)
{
int nkeys, action_size, max_actions;
- nkeys = tcf_pedit_nkeys(a);
+ nkeys = hdrs[TCA_PEDIT_KEY_EX_CMD_SET].pedits +
+ hdrs[TCA_PEDIT_KEY_EX_CMD_ADD].pedits;
action_size = MLX5_UN_SZ_BYTES(set_action_in_add_action_in_auto);
if (namespace == MLX5_FLOW_NAMESPACE_FDB) /* FDB offloading */
@@ -1968,18 +1974,15 @@ static const struct pedit_headers zero_masks = {};
static int parse_tc_pedit_action(struct mlx5e_priv *priv,
const struct tc_action *a, int namespace,
struct mlx5e_tc_flow_parse_attr *parse_attr,
+ struct pedit_headers_action *hdrs,
struct netlink_ext_ack *extack)
{
- struct pedit_headers masks[__PEDIT_CMD_MAX], vals[__PEDIT_CMD_MAX], *cmd_masks;
int nkeys, i, err = -EOPNOTSUPP;
u32 mask, val, offset;
u8 cmd, htype;
nkeys = tcf_pedit_nkeys(a);
- memset(masks, 0, sizeof(struct pedit_headers) * __PEDIT_CMD_MAX);
- memset(vals, 0, sizeof(struct pedit_headers) * __PEDIT_CMD_MAX);
-
for (i = 0; i < nkeys; i++) {
htype = tcf_pedit_htype(a, i);
cmd = tcf_pedit_cmd(a, i);
@@ -2000,21 +2003,37 @@ static int parse_tc_pedit_action(struct mlx5e_priv *priv,
val = tcf_pedit_val(a, i);
offset = tcf_pedit_offset(a, i);
- err = set_pedit_val(htype, ~mask, val, offset, &masks[cmd], &vals[cmd]);
+ err = set_pedit_val(htype, ~mask, val, offset, &hdrs[cmd]);
if (err)
goto out_err;
+
+ hdrs[cmd].pedits++;
}
- err = alloc_mod_hdr_actions(priv, a, namespace, parse_attr);
+ return 0;
+out_err:
+ return err;
+}
+
+static int alloc_tc_pedit_action(struct mlx5e_priv *priv, int namespace,
+ struct mlx5e_tc_flow_parse_attr *parse_attr,
+ struct pedit_headers_action *hdrs,
+ struct netlink_ext_ack *extack)
+{
+ struct pedit_headers *cmd_masks;
+ int err;
+ u8 cmd;
+
+ err = alloc_mod_hdr_actions(priv, hdrs, namespace, parse_attr);
if (err)
goto out_err;
- err = offload_pedit_fields(masks, vals, parse_attr, extack);
+ err = offload_pedit_fields(hdrs, parse_attr, extack);
if (err < 0)
goto out_dealloc_parsed_actions;
for (cmd = 0; cmd < __PEDIT_CMD_MAX; cmd++) {
- cmd_masks = &masks[cmd];
+ cmd_masks = &hdrs[cmd].masks;
if (memcmp(cmd_masks, &zero_masks, sizeof(zero_masks))) {
NL_SET_ERR_MSG_MOD(extack,
"attempt to offload an unsupported field");
@@ -2156,6 +2175,7 @@ static int parse_tc_nic_actions(struct mlx5e_priv *priv, struct tcf_exts *exts,
struct mlx5e_tc_flow *flow,
struct netlink_ext_ack *extack)
{
+ struct pedit_headers_action hdrs[__PEDIT_CMD_MAX] = {};
struct mlx5_nic_flow_attr *attr = flow->nic_attr;
const struct tc_action *a;
LIST_HEAD(actions);
@@ -2178,7 +2198,7 @@ static int parse_tc_nic_actions(struct mlx5e_priv *priv, struct tcf_exts *exts,
if (is_tcf_pedit(a)) {
err = parse_tc_pedit_action(priv, a, MLX5_FLOW_NAMESPACE_KERNEL,
- parse_attr, extack);
+ parse_attr, hdrs, extack);
if (err)
return err;
@@ -2232,6 +2252,14 @@ static int parse_tc_nic_actions(struct mlx5e_priv *priv, struct tcf_exts *exts,
return -EINVAL;
}
+ if (hdrs[TCA_PEDIT_KEY_EX_CMD_SET].pedits ||
+ hdrs[TCA_PEDIT_KEY_EX_CMD_ADD].pedits) {
+ err = alloc_tc_pedit_action(priv, MLX5_FLOW_NAMESPACE_KERNEL,
+ parse_attr, hdrs, extack);
+ if (err)
+ return err;
+ }
+
attr->action = action;
if (!actions_match_supported(priv, exts, parse_attr, flow, extack))
return -EOPNOTSUPP;
@@ -2778,6 +2806,7 @@ static int parse_tc_fdb_actions(struct mlx5e_priv *priv, struct tcf_exts *exts,
struct mlx5e_tc_flow *flow,
struct netlink_ext_ack *extack)
{
+ struct pedit_headers_action hdrs[__PEDIT_CMD_MAX] = {};
struct mlx5_eswitch *esw = priv->mdev->priv.eswitch;
struct mlx5_esw_flow_attr *attr = flow->esw_attr;
struct mlx5e_rep_priv *rpriv = priv->ppriv;
@@ -2803,7 +2832,7 @@ static int parse_tc_fdb_actions(struct mlx5e_priv *priv, struct tcf_exts *exts,
if (is_tcf_pedit(a)) {
err = parse_tc_pedit_action(priv, a, MLX5_FLOW_NAMESPACE_FDB,
- parse_attr, extack);
+ parse_attr, hdrs, extack);
if (err)
return err;
@@ -2909,6 +2938,14 @@ static int parse_tc_fdb_actions(struct mlx5e_priv *priv, struct tcf_exts *exts,
return -EINVAL;
}
+ if (hdrs[TCA_PEDIT_KEY_EX_CMD_SET].pedits ||
+ hdrs[TCA_PEDIT_KEY_EX_CMD_ADD].pedits) {
+ err = alloc_tc_pedit_action(priv, MLX5_FLOW_NAMESPACE_KERNEL,
+ parse_attr, hdrs, extack);
+ if (err)
+ return err;
+ }
+
attr->action = action;
if (!actions_match_supported(priv, exts, parse_attr, flow, extack))
return -EOPNOTSUPP;
